Table tennis: Horsham beat stablemates

Horsham B produced possibly the shock of the week in their 5-4 defeat of clubmates Horsham A in the Crawley & Horsham Table Tennis League.

Even though the A team were missing Dan Barna they had a strong replacement in Simon Dilkes. A tremendous team effort saw Steve Pond winning two and only losing to Steve Barby in the fifth. Mark Collins continued his consistent form with two good wins and Dan Pound beat Tony Catt 9 on the fifth and only lost in the fifth to Simon Dilkes.

Foresters D 8 Horsham E 1

A convincing win for Foresters with Adam Daley and Glyn Hydes scoring maximums. Harry Collins won Horsham’s solitary point.

Horsham Spinners 6 Horsham C 3

Another tight contest with Rory Scott scoring a maximum although pushed to five by Colin Jones and Graham Carter. Alan Stone won two including a great win over Carter. Matt Van Yperen had a good win over Michael Bridger.

Trinity A 6 Horsham B 3

Raj Waterman underlined his quality with another maximum. Horsham lost the first five sets and then fought back winning the next three. Graham Beaney won two and Mo Amin had a convincing straight sets victory.

Two other results saw Crawley Comm. A beat Foresters C 7-2, and Crawley Comm. B beat Foresters B by the same score.
